Introduction to Free Web Application Development Courses
What is Web Application Development?
Web application development refers to the process of creating applications that run on a web server and are accessed via a web browser. Unlike traditional desktop applications, web applications don't require users to download or install software. Instead, they interact with the application through a web interface, making it a versatile and accessible solution for both developers and users.
Why Learn Web Application Development?
The demand for web developers is on the rise, with companies across industries seeking professionals who can build and maintain web applications. By learning web development, you can unlock numerous job opportunities, work as a freelancer, or even start your own web-based business. Moreover, understanding how web applications work gives you a deeper appreciation of the technology you interact with daily.
Top Free Web Application Development Courses
1. Codecademy's Web Development Course
Codecademy offers a comprehensive free course on web development that covers HTML, CSS, JavaScript, and more. This course is designed for beginners and includes interactive lessons that allow you to practice coding as you learn.
2. Coursera's HTML, CSS, and JavaScript for Web Developers
Offered by Johns Hopkins University, this free course on Coursera covers the basics of web development, including HTML, CSS, and JavaScript. The course is ideal for beginners and includes video lectures, quizzes, and practical exercises.
3. FreeCodeCamp's Responsive Web Design Certification
FreeCodeCamp is a popular platform that offers a wide range of free coding courses. Their Responsive Web Design certification covers HTML, CSS, and Flexbox, and it’s designed to help you build mobile-friendly websites.
4. Udemy's Web Development for Beginners
Udemy offers a variety of free web development courses, and their "Web Development for Beginners" course is a great starting point. This course covers the basics of web development and introduces you to HTML, CSS, and JavaScript.
5. Mozilla Developer Network (MDN) Web Docs
MDN Web Docs is an extensive resource for web developers, offering free tutorials and documentation on HTML, CSS, JavaScript, and other web technologies. While not a traditional course, MDN is an invaluable resource for learning web development at your own pace.
Key Features of Free Web Development Courses
- Interactive Learning: Many free courses, like those from Codecademy and FreeCodeCamp, offer interactive lessons where you can practice coding in real-time.
- Project-Based Learning: Courses like those on Coursera often include projects that allow you to apply what you've learned to real-world scenarios.
- Community Support: Platforms like FreeCodeCamp and Udemy have active communities where you can ask questions, share your progress, and get feedback from other learners.
- Flexible Learning Paths: Most free courses allow you to learn at your own pace, making them ideal for working professionals or students with busy schedules.
Conclusion
Whether you're just starting out or looking to sharpen your skills, free web application development courses provide a valuable opportunity to learn without the financial burden. By taking advantage of these resources, you can gain the knowledge and experience needed to build and deploy web applications, setting yourself up for success in the ever-evolving tech industry.
Popular Comments
No Comments Yet